    How much current does a 550W photovoltaic panel draw

    The standard amperage range for a 550 watt solar panel typically falls between 10 and 14 amps. This range varies depending on the panel's voltage at maximum power (Vmp), as well as environmental factors like temperature and sunlight intensity.

    How long does a 100 watt panel take to charge?

    To make your life easy, you can use this simple cheat sheet to know how much time you need for a 100-watt panel to charge common 12V battery capacities: One 50Ah battery takes about 4.8 hours. One 80Ah battery takes nearly 8 hours. One 100Ah battery takes about 10 hours. One 120Ah battery takes approximately 12 hours.

    What is a solar inverter?

    Definition Solar inverters are power electronic devices whose core function is to convert the DC power generated by solar panels into standard AC power. This process not only ensures the availability of electrical energy, but also achieves compatibility with existing power grids or stand-alone load systems.

    How to choose a solar panel inverter?

    It's important to consider the solar panel arrays' maximum power output and select an inverter with the correct size, model, and type in order to avoid excessive clipping. It's normal for the DC system size to be about 1.2x greater than the inverter system's max AC power rating.

    How do inverters work in a rooftop solar system?

    The electricity produced by solar panels is initially a direct current (DC). Inverters change the raw DC power into AC power so your lamp can use it to light up the room. Inverters are incredibly important pieces of equipment in a rooftop solar system. There are three options available: string inverters, microinverters, and power optimizers.

    Does a solar inverter have a monitoring system?

    Most solar inverters come with a solar monitoring system that allows you to track the performance of your solar panels online or with a smartphone app. This can include real-time data on power output, overall energy production, and system health.
